Output aa17a626b594c4cb9443ede769bf887006f848f0bf8b47bda23d47b1de0a1530:1

value
5409918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 002866cb5b8e17647aad0271ee674363217c24dc OP_EQUAL
address
31hrKh697bKbuEsUT5AcsPvNeXQTqp4u9H
transaction
aa17a626b594c4cb9443ede769bf887006f848f0bf8b47bda23d47b1de0a1530
confirmations
384248
spent
true